Welcome to the air conditioning guide for Shallow Inlet, located in postcode 3960. Using the nearest weather station data from WILSONS PROMONTORY LIGHTHOUSE at an elevation of 95 metres above sea level, which commenced operations in 1872 and the latest recorded data in 2023, we can measure the temperature fluctuations that will affect the heating and cooling requirements of your home.

Shallow Inlet experiences summers that have reached up to 42 degrees C and winters that have been as cold as -0.6 degrees C, showcasing the need for versatile HVAC systems. In January, temperatures often there are on average 1.9 days over 30 degrees C, while July sees an average of 0.1 days less than 2 degrees C. These fluctuations underscore the importance of a reliable air conditioning service that can handle both extremes.

In the hotter months, we notice an average humidity level around 75% at 9am and 72% at 3pm, which can significantly impact home comfort on hot days. Demographics

Shallow Inlet and the postcode of 3960 has a total 1164 occupied dwellings. Of these dwellings in Shallow Inlet 1054 are houses, 34 are semi-detached or townhouses, and 61 are flats or apartments. We see that homes of 4 or more bedrooms in size are 25% of all dwellings, while 3 bedroom homes are 48%, and 2 or fewer bedroom dwellings are 26%. According to the Australian Bureau of Statistics 2% of census results did not specify the number of bedrooms

Typically we see that the bigger the home, then the more it costs to heat and cool, and with 2 number of people per household and with 76% of properties mortgaged or owned outright in 3960, investing in energy-efficient air conditioning will make a significant difference to energy savings here.

About Shallow Inlet

Shallow Inlet VIC 3960 experiences a temperate climate, with mild summers and cool winters. The average annual temperature ranges from 10°C to 20°C, making it an ideal location for enjoying outdoor activities throughout the year.

The hottest months in Shallow Inlet are typically January and February, with average maximum temperatures reaching around 25°C. These warmer temperatures create a need for effective cooling solutions to ensure comfort in homes and businesses.

When it comes to cooling requirements, local aircon service and installation businesses in Shallow Inlet offer a range of options, including split system air-conditioning. Split systems are highly efficient and provide both cooling and heating capabilities, making them suitable for year-round use.
